Does the 2011 Mercedes-Benz GLK350 have fuel/propulsion system problems?
Fuel/propulsion System is the #2 most-reported problem area on the 2011 Mercedes-Benz GLK350: 20 of 132 complaints on file (15.2%). Complaints are unverified owner reports, not confirmed defects.
How many complaints does the 2011 Mercedes-Benz GLK350 have in total?
132 complaints were on file with NHTSA as of 07/14/2026. Across all categories, 4 involved a crash, 2 involved a fire, 1 reported injuries, and none reported deaths.
